验证des和rsa加密算法
时间: 2023-11-08 09:50:38 浏览: 190
DES和RSA是两种不同类型的加密算法,DES是对称加密算法,而RSA是非对称加密算法。它们的验证方法也不同。
验证DES加密算法的方法如下:
1. 确定明文和密钥。
2. 使用DES算法对明文进行加密,得到密文。
3. 使用相同的密钥对密文进行解密,得到原始的明文。
4. 验证原始明文和初始明文是否相同。
验证RSA加密算法的方法如下:
1. 确定明文和公钥/私钥。
2. 使用公钥对明文进行加密,得到密文。
3. 使用相应的私钥对密文进行解密,得到原始的明文。
4. 验证原始明文和初始明文是否相同。
需要注意的是,DES算法的密钥长度较短,存在被暴力破解的风险,而RSA算法的加密解密速度较慢,适用于对数据进行保密和数字签名等场景。因此,在实际应用中,需要根据具体的需求和情况选择合适的加密算法。
阅读全文